    Policing Results

    As part of County Lines Intensification Week, Kingston Town Centre Team worked alongside neighbouring policing teams, British Transport Police and Children’s Services to conduct a joint operation at Kingston, Norbiton and Hampton Wick railway stations.

    The operation involved a passive drugs dog, plain clothes officers and uniformed patrols targeting those travelling through the area suspected of involvement in drug supply.

    During the operation officers carried out a number of stops which resulted in six positive finds for drugs and one arrest for possession of an offensive weapon.

    The weapon seized was a large zombie-style knife. The suspect attempted to flee but was quickly detained following a short foot chase by officers. He was arrested, charged with the offence and will now face the courts.

    Operations like this are part of ongoing work to disrupt county lines activity and keep our communities safe.
